Inchelium Rolls Past Lind, 54-6

Northeast B-8 Inchelium 54, Lind 6

The fourth-ranked Hornets led 35-0 at halftime at Lind in a warmup for next week’s first round of the B-8 playoffs.

Casey Finley and Stensgar each scored a pair of touchdowns for Inchelium, while sophomore Kevin Pennel caught eight passes for the Bulldogs.

Cusick 50, Columbia 12

Freshman Tell Hamilton returned the opening kickoff 80 yards for a touchdown to ignite the Panthers and quarterback Brad Scott threw two long TD passes to Ron Russel.

Columbia’s Seth Hoiland rushed for 171 yards and both Lions TDs.

Republic 46, Ritzville 14

The visiting Tigers won the NEB’s third playoff spot with a surprisingly wide margin over eighth-ranked Ritzville as quarterback Jason Baldwin completed 10 of 14 passes for 204 yards and two touchdowns.

Reardan 19, Liberty 14

The top-ranked Indians recovered six Liberty fumbles, but needed two third-period touchdowns to come from behind against the Lancers.

Nathan Graham and Travis Titchenal each scored on a 1-yard run to bring Reardan back after Liberty had taken a 14-7 lead in the second quarter.

Chewelah 49, Colfax 20

Cougars quarterback Dan Macrae passed for four touchdowns, three to Jeremy Rogers, as the NEA champions rolled over Colfax with five second-period TDs.

Colfax QB Andy Asbjornsen passed for two touchdowns and ran for another.

Gar-Pal 22, Waitsburg 20

The Vikings, who had already clinched a State B-11 playoff berth, barely escaped Waitsburg as the Cardinals scored the game’s last 20 points. Gar-Pal’s B.J. Hill rushed for 150 yards and scored twice. The Vikings meet Oroville next Saturday.

T-O 22, Asotin 14

The fifth-ranked Nighthawks won the league championship and will meet Republic in their first playoff contest. T-O quarterback John Wall passed for three touchdowns, two to Tim Freeburg, who also kicked a 24-yard field goal. Jeremiah Faught passed for two TDs for Asotin.
